About This Item

John Wiley & Sons, Inc, 1994. First Edition . Hardcover. Good/Good.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. Usual ex-library markings. Dj had been in a taped-in wrap, tape was cut, wrap removed but tape pieces remain on covers. Inside hinge is cracked. Light soiling. Some of the library stampings have been blocked out with marker. Book has light edgewear.

About Book Nook

The Book Nook is a complete bookstore with over 8000 sq. ft. showroom floor offering new, used and rare books from a stock of more than 70,000 volumes. Ken and Cheryl Haysmer, co-owners, have started and operated the store since 1981 in downtown Cadillac, the heart of Michigan. We have a strong speciality in used paperbacks with minors in new and used hardcovers. The store is open from 9:30AM to 5:00PM, Monday through Saturday, year round.
